SMUforLife wrote:Virginia win would be great for our RPI, How abt Cin Vs USF? I assume USF on the road is better for us, is it?!

From a pure rpi perspective we do not care who wins conference games. since we play both teams the same number of times it evens out. Separate from rpi, probably better for cincy to win so we have a chance to get a more impressive victory. That said, if you think we have a chance to pass cincy in the conference standings then we would prefer they lose.
